Wall Cladding, sometimes called wall siding, is a kind of decorative wall covering designed to make a wall appear to be made of some other kind of material than what it is really made out of. Wall Cladding can often lend a building an entirely new look and a new direction. One common application of Wall Cladding is interior wall coverings such as Roman, gypsum, acrylic tiles, slate, etc. The Roman wall cling is especially popular in use as kitchen and bathroom wall coverings.

Wall Cladding for construction purposes is mostly found in buildings such as office buildings, retail stores, motels, hotels, warehouses, and many more places. The reason for using wall cladding in these places is to provide an attractive and durable decorative covering. Since these are usually constructed out of polyvinyl chlorides or vinyl products, the surfaces do not get damaged easily, especially in areas with harsh weather conditions.
